Compacted layers of wind-blown sediment are known as loess. Loess commonly starts as finely ground-up rock flour created by glaciers. Such deposits cover thousands of square miles in the Midwestern United States. Loess may also form in desert regions (see Chapter 13). Deposition. Wind deposition will occurs in area where wind velocity decreases. As the wind velocity slows down, some of the wind blown sand and other materials cannot stay airborne, and they drop out of the air stream to form a deposit on the ground. Differences in atmospheric pressure generate winds.glacial deposits that can completely fill valleys that often appear in the northern US; …A loess (US: / ˈ l ɛ s, ˈ l ʌ s, ˈ l oʊ. ə s /, UK: / ˈ l oʊ. ə s, ˈ l ɜː s /; from German: Löss) is a clastic, predominantly silt-sized sediment that is formed by the accumulation of wind-blown dust. Ten percent of Earth's land area is covered by loesses or similar deposits.
